“The Mediterranean by bike is invited to the heart of the Luberon by bike, in the land of blue gold”

After discovering the pedestrian streets of Apt and its Provencal market on Saturday morning, it is time to return to the heights of the Calavon greenway. By the Ochre circuit by bike, Apt is also a privileged starting point to discover Provençal Colorado.

The terrain is accentuated as you move away from Vaucluse to enter the Alpes de Haute-Provence... The route is now eyeing the mountains of the Alps, with the Lure mountain in mind. At each turn, it is a new discovery: Romanesque bridge of Céreste, Priory of Carluc, hilltop villages of Reillanne and Lincel, cities of character of Mane and Dauphin...

You drive between lavender and old stones in a continuum until Manosque.

The greenway is very well laid out, even if in the municipality of Saignon the staking The Mediterranean by bike is in place.

Caution, the descent after Reillanne is tricky, narrow road, uneven surface, important gully (stones, branches...) after storms. After the descent of Reillanne, at the crossroads on the D4100, 5 km of provisional route to Forcalquier.
